use crate::io::ApiResult;
use crate::prelude::{String, Vec};
use crate::schema::agent::{ModelDetails, ModelSelectors};
use crate::util::Label;
use color_eyre::eyre::eyre;
use owo_colors::OwoColorize;
use serde::Deserialize;
use tracing::warn;
#[derive(Deserialize)]
#[serde(untagged)]
pub enum ModelListFile {
Model(Box<ModelDetails>),
Models(Vec<ModelDetails>),
Names(Vec<String>),
}
impl ModelListFile {
fn model_names(details: ModelDetails) -> ApiResult<Vec<String>> {
let names = details.name.into_iter().chain(details.id).collect::<Vec<_>>();
match names.is_empty() {
| true => Err(eyre!("Model details in whitelist file must define 'name' or 'id'")),
| false => Ok(names),
}
}
pub fn names(self) -> ApiResult<Vec<String>> {
match self {
| Self::Model(details) => Self::model_names(*details),
| Self::Models(models) => models
.into_iter()
.map(Self::model_names)
.collect::<ApiResult<Vec<_>>>()
.map(|names| names.into_iter().flatten().collect()),
| Self::Names(names) => Ok(names),
}
}
pub(crate) fn selectors(self) -> ModelSelectors {
match self {
| Self::Model(details) => Self::Models(vec![*details]).selectors(),
| Self::Models(models) => ModelSelectors::from(
models
.into_iter()
.filter_map(|details| {
let name = details
.id
.clone()
.or_else(|| details.name.clone())
.unwrap_or_else(|| "unknown".to_string());
match details.selector() {
| Ok(selector) => Some(selector),
| Err(reason) => {
warn!(
"=> {} Could not resolve {} {}",
Label::skip(),
name.yellow(),
format!("({reason})").dimmed()
);
None
}
}
})
.collect::<Vec<_>>(),
),
| Self::Names(names) => ModelSelectors::from(names),
}
}
}
